Understanding the Difference Between No-Code and Low-Code Development Platforms
While both no-code and low-code development platforms aim to simplify the application development process, they cater to different user needs and skill levels. No-code platforms are designed for users with little to no programming experience, allowing them to create applications through visual interfaces and drag-and-drop functionalities. These platforms often come equipped with pre-built templates and components, enabling users to assemble applications quickly without writing any code.
This approach is particularly beneficial for business users who need to develop solutions tailored to their specific requirements without relying on IT resources. In contrast, low-code platforms offer a more flexible approach that accommodates users with some coding knowledge. While they still provide visual development tools, low-code platforms allow developers to write custom code when necessary, enabling them to create more complex applications.
This hybrid model appeals to both citizen developers and professional programmers, as it strikes a balance between ease of use and the ability to implement advanced features. Understanding these distinctions is crucial for organisations looking to leverage these platforms effectively, as it helps them align their development strategies with the appropriate tools.

Exploring the Benefits and Limitations of No-Code/Low-Code Development Platforms
No-code and low-code development platforms offer numerous benefits that make them attractive options for organisations seeking to enhance their software development capabilities. One of the primary advantages is the significant reduction in development time. By enabling users to create applications without extensive coding knowledge, these platforms allow organisations to bring products to market more quickly.
Additionally, the cost savings associated with reduced reliance on professional developers can be substantial, making these platforms an appealing choice for businesses operating within tight budgets. However, it is essential to acknowledge the limitations of no-code and low-code platforms as well. While they are excellent for developing simple applications or prototypes, they may not be suitable for more complex projects that require intricate customisation or integration with existing systems.
Furthermore, reliance on these platforms can lead to challenges related to scalability and maintainability over time. As applications grow in complexity, organisations may find themselves needing to transition to traditional coding practices or face difficulties in managing their software solutions effectively.

What are some popular examples of no-code/low-code development platforms?
Popular examples of no-code/low-code development platforms include Microsoft Power Apps, Appian, OutSystems, Mendix, and Salesforce Lightning.
